Microsoft AI (MAI) is seeking an experienced Senior Engineering Leader to build, scale, and run a high-performing engineering organization responsible for Copilot AI Evaluation. This is a role for a proven people leader who has built and managed multi-team organizations — someone who has hired and developed engineering managers, set organizational strategy, and delivered large-scale technical programs across multiple workstreams. You will own the engineering vision for LLM evaluation at Copilot, partnering directly with senior Eng and Product leadership to define priorities, drive execution, and raise the bar on engineering excellence. We are looking for a leader who combines deep technical judgment with a passion for growing people and building high-trust, high-velocity teams.

Responsibilities
Build and lead a multi-team engineering organization (30+ engineers across multiple teams), including hiring and developing engineering managers who lead their own teams.Set the technical and organizational strategy for Copilot AI Evaluation and response quality, aligning with MAI's broader product and engineering vision.Partner with senior Eng and Product leadership (Partner+ level) to define priorities, influence roadmaps, and drive cross-organizational initiatives.Own end-to-end delivery of evaluation platforms, novel evaluation techniques, and agentic solutions for measuring and improving Copilot quality at scale.Recruit, develop, and retain world-class engineering talent — building a culture of technical excellence, accountability, and continuous learning.Drive operational rigor: establish engineering processes, quality bars, and delivery cadences that enable predictable, high-quality execution across multiple concurrent workstreams.Navigate ambiguity and make high-judgment tradeoff decisions on technology, staffing, and investment priorities in a fast-moving AI landscape.Foster a diverse, inclusive team culture where engineers at all levels can do their best work and grow their careers.Embody our Culture and Values.
Qualifications
Required QualificationsBachelor's Degree in Computer Science or related technical field AND 8+ years technical engineering experience with coding in languages including, but not limited to, C, C++, C#, Java, Javascript, or Python OR equivalent experiencePreferred QualificationsBachelor's Degree in Computer Science or related technical discipline AND 12+ years of technical engineering experience, including 6+ years of engineering management experience with direct reports who are themselves people managers (managing managers).Master's Degree or PhD in Computer Science or related technical field AND 15+ years of engineering experience, including 8+ years of people management experience.Demonstrated track record of building and scaling engineering organizations (hiring teams from scratch, structuring orgs, growing managers).Experience delivering large-scale software systems in AI, machine learning, or related fields.Experience managing organizations of 30+ engineers across multiple teams and workstreams.Deep expertise in LLM evaluation, AI quality measurement, or ML infrastructure at scale.Track record of partnering with senior leadership (VP/CVP level) to set strategy and drive cross-organizational programs.Experience recruiting and developing senior engineering talent (principal engineers, engineering managers) in a competitive market.Proven ability to operate effectively in fast-paced, ambiguous environments — comfortable making decisions with incomplete information and course-correcting quickly.Strong technical judgment: ability to evaluate architectural tradeoffs, assess technical risk, and guide teams toward sound engineering decisions without needing to write the code yourself.Experience leading distributed or multi-site engineering teams.
